RICHMOND, Va. (AP) - House Speaker Bill Howell has derailed a surprise power play by Senate Republicans to redraw Virginia's 40 Senate districts to their advantage.
The Republican speaker ruled Tuesday that a Senate amendment making sweeping political changes was not germane to a House bill that made minor technical corrections to House districts.
The speaker's procedural ruling clears away a major standing provocation to the Senate's 20 Democrats. They had threatened to deny the Senate's 20 Republicans the 21st vote they would need to advance key legislation this year, including transportation funding and the state budget.
